Description
On this collectible DVD, Albert Lee discusses the history and development of country and rockabilly guitar, showcases his renowned rhythm guitar style and B-Bender licks, discusses his influences and demonstrates the licks and solos that were an early influence on him. He also features his remarkable lead guitar technique including his flat picking and "hybrid" picking techniques. The DVD boasts a special introduction and commentary from Vince Gill, historic footage of Chet Atkins, Grady Martin, and Hank Garland, ten riveting live performances, an insightful clinic and workshop, and a 32-page tab booklet. This is more than a strict instructional DVD. Special DVD video features include a performance only feature, a tuning segment, an interactive photo gallery, and additional video tips.

About the Artist: Albert Lee

Albert Lee stands as one of country music's most technically accomplished guitarists, renowned for his precision flat-picking and innovative rhythm work that bridges country, rockabilly, and rock traditions. His influence spans decades of session work, touring, and collaboration with artists across multiple genres, establishing him as a foundational figure in modern country guitar technique.
